149 Sketchbook Ideas 1. Draw the inside of your closet 2. Draw the contents of your desk drawer 3. Just before your room is cleaned, draw it 4. Draw the contents of your refrigerator 5. Draw the contents of your medicine chest 6. Draw the contents of your garage 7. Draw your dad’s work table after he’s worked on a project 8. Before the dishes are washed, draw them 9. Draw a pile of laundry waiting to get washed 10. If you have an octopus for a furnace, draw it 11. Draw a pile of bicycles on the sidewalk 12. Draw the guests at your parents dinner party 13. Draw yourself in a mirror 14. Draw your brother/sister practicing his/her instrument 15. Draw your friend shooting hoops in the driveway 16. Draw yourself painting your toenails (if you do) 17. Draw your hand in multiple positions 18. Draw your hand holding a variety of objects 19. Draw your hand against other parts of anatomy (chin, knee, etc.) 20. Draw your bird, cat, dog, fish, snake, leopard, lobster doing something strange 21. Draw what is in the rear-view mirror of your car 22. Draw a dead bird in a beautiful landscape 23. Draw a flower growing next to a turned over garbage can 24. Draw raw chicken parts; cooked parts; after eaten parts 25. Draw a piece of cake and make it look delicious 26. Draw 2 eggs in the shell, fried, over easy 27. Draw one popcorn kernel, draw a bag of popcorn 28. Draw a raw steak, steak bones 29. Draw moving water, still water 30. Draw a wet object, make it look wet 31. Draw an object when looking through a tube (microscope) 32. Draw an object seen through glass (how does the glass make a difference) 33. Draw something floating 34. Draw a dark object in a light environment 35. Draw a dark object in a dark environment 36. Draw the contents of a light room when sitting in a dark room 37. Climb a ladder, draw what is below 38. Climb a mountain (hill), draw what is below 39. Lie on the floor, draw what is eye level 40. Dig a hole, put a whole in the hole, draw what is in the hole 41. Fill in the hole, cover up the whole, draw the covered hole 42. Find a quiet place in a crowd, draw the crowd 43. Find a quiet place, draw the quiet 44. Find a noisy place, draw noise 45. On the school bus, draw your friends on the way to school, draw your friends on the way home. Is there a difference? 46. Shine a light through an open weave structure, draw the cast shadow 47. Draw an object that is lit by the light coming through mini blinds 48. Draw a portrait that is lit by the light coming through mini blinds 49. Draw an object that is lit by a candle 50. Draw a figure that is lit by a candle 51. Draw your sister/brother by the light cast by the TV or computer screen 52. Draw your father/mother by the light cast from the TV or computer screen 53. Draw an apple, pear, banana 54. Draw an apple, banana, and a wrench 55. Draw a scoop of ice cream and an old shoe 56. Draw an apple, a vacation photo, a hammer and a gold fish 57. Tighten a C clamp on a banana, draw it 58. Draw an apple, pear, and a banana that is tightly wrapped in aluminum foil, plastic wrap 59. Draw an apple, pear, and a banana that is tightly wrapped in string 60. Copy the Mona Lisa 61. Rearrange the Mona Lisa to suit yourself 62. Rearrange the Mona Lisa to suit your art teacher 63. Put Mona Lisa in a contemporary setting 64. Copy any work of art older than you 65. Remake the above work of art in your way 66. Make a drawing that says something about the environment 67. Make a drawing that says something about the world situation 68. Make a drawing that is pure propaganda about any issue you feel strongly about 69. Make a drawing that is totally truthful 70. Make a drawing that lies all over the place 71. Make a drawing that is completely impossible 72. Draw a portrait inside out 73. Draw an apple, pear, banana inside out 74. Look out your bedroom window, draw what you see 75. Look out your bedroom window, draw what you would like to see 76. Draw an apple, pear, banana that is wrapped in an apple, pear, banana 77. Draw a form fitting case made of steel that would fit an apple, pear, banana 78. Draw two squares of a sidewalk and make it look interesting 79. Make a detailed drawing of five square inches of grass 80. Make a detailed drawing of five square inches of hair 81. Make a detailed drawing of five square inches of a feather 82. Make a detailed drawing of five square inches of a dollar bill 83. Make a drawing of grass, hair, feathers and a dollar bill 84. Draw an insect under a magnifying glass 85. Rearrange, redesign the insect 86. Change the size relationship (scale) of the insect and something else (i.e. building, ships, cars) 87. Draw a portrait of your best friend as an insect 88. Draw a self portrait of you as a beautiful insect 89. Draw a family insect portrait 90. Copy Copley’s Watson and Shark 91. Change the figures depicted in the Copley painting to people you know 92. Rearrange Copley’s painting Watson and the Shark to work on dry land 93. Crumple a magazine ad, draw it 94. Crumple a photograph, draw it 95. Crumple a drawing, redraw it crumpled 96. Cut out a photo into small pieces, rearrange the photo in some other order, draw it 97. Make a drawing that looks sticky 98. Make a drawing that oozes 99. Make a drawing of a mechanical structure or machine 100. Make a drawing of a machine that oozes 101. Make a drawing of a machine so that the parts are sticky 102. Make a drawing of a fine mechanical instrument (camera) under water (use your imagination) 103. Draw the Brooklyn Bridge 104. Draw the Brooklyn Bridge over a small body of water i.e. bathtub 105. Draw a form fitted case made of wood and lined with velvet for an apple, pear, and a banana 106. Draw a chair 107. Draw the concept of the uses of a chair (sitting) without the chair 108. Draw a bed 109. Draw the concept of the uses of a bed without a bed without the bed 110. Make a drawing that illustrates the phrase “I have come to a juncture in my life” 111. Make a drawing that illustrates the phrase “There is an insufficiency of intellect” 112. Make a careful drawing that illustrates the word “Haste” 113. Draw the imaginary skeleton of an apple, pear, and banana 114. Draw a monument for a bagel 115. Draw a photograph of an apple, pear, and banana at an angle tilted away from you 116. Draw a portrait of you and your friends as cards; the queen, king, and jack of spades 117. Draw a slice of the best pizza you have ever seen 118. Make a drawing of all your drawing materials 119. Make a detailed drawing of a rock 120. Make a drawing at McDonalds 121. Draw the reflection from light bouncing off a motorcycle 122. Draw your portrait from the reflection of a shiny chrome object i.e. toaster, bowl, spoon 123. Draw the reflection from a body of water 124. Draw the reflection from a store window 125. Draw the reflection of reflection 126. Reflect on your drawing of reflection, draw your retrospection 127. Draw an aerial view of your back yard 128. Draw a transparent object 129. Draw a translucent object 130. Draw a translucent object that is inside a transparent object 131. Draw a translucent apple, pear, and banana 132. Draw a building in which you would like to live 133. Make a drawing using a map of the USA as a motif 134. Make a portrait of yourself as you see yourself in twenty years 135. Make a pastoral drawing 136. Draw life in the city 137. Draw a mysterious doorway or staircase 138. Drape a mysterious object in cloth, draw it 139. Draw a moving object 140. Draw an empty room, make it interesting 141. Draw a woman wearing a big hat 142. Draw a masked man (not a super hero) 143. Draw a sleeping person 144. Draw a flower, make it appear dangerous 145. Draw a person looking out a window 146. Draw a person looking in a window 147. Draw a person reading a letter 148. Draw an apple, pear, and banana in outer space 149. Draw a detailed drawing of a nut and bolt
